The Clorox Company (CLX) - SWOT Analysis: Strengths

Strong Brand Recognition in Household Cleaning and Disinfection Products

The Clorox Company holds 70% market share in the bleach category in the United States. In 2023, the company's household cleaning brands generated approximately $2.4 billion in annual revenue.

Brand Market Position 2023 Revenue
Clorox Bleach Market Leader $1.1 billion
Clorox Disinfecting Wipes #1 in Category $680 million

Diverse Product Portfolio Across Multiple Consumer Categories

Clorox operates across six distinct business segments:

  • Cleaning
  • Household
  • Lifestyle
  • Professional Products
  • International
  • Brita
Segment 2023 Revenue Percentage of Total Revenue
Cleaning $2.4 billion 38%
Household $1.6 billion 25%

Established Distribution Network

Clorox products are available in over 100,000 retail locations across the United States, including major retailers like Walmart, Target, and Amazon.

Consistent Financial Performance

Financial highlights for 2023:

  • Total Revenue: $6.78 billion
  • Net Income: $621 million
  • Dividend Yield: 3.2%
  • Consecutive Years of Dividend Payments: 46 years

Sustainability and Corporate Responsibility Initiatives

Clorox has committed to significant sustainability goals by 2030:

  • Reduce greenhouse gas emissions by 50%
  • Achieve 100% recyclable, reusable, or compostable packaging
  • Reduce water usage in manufacturing by 25%

The Clorox Company (CLX) - SWOT Analysis: Weaknesses

High Dependency on North American Market

As of 2023, 95.7% of Clorox's total revenue was generated within the United States market. The company's geographic concentration exposes it to significant regional economic risks.

Geographic Revenue Breakdown Percentage
United States Market 95.7%
International Markets 4.3%

Vulnerability to Raw Material Price Fluctuations

Clorox experienced $78 million in additional raw material costs during fiscal year 2023, representing a 3.2% increase in production expenses.

Raw Material Cost Impact Amount
Additional Raw Material Costs (FY 2023) $78 million
Percentage Increase in Production Expenses 3.2%

Limited International Market Penetration

International sales represent only 4.3% of total company revenue, significantly lower compared to global competitors.

  • Current international market presence: Less than 5% of total revenue
  • Number of countries with direct operations: 8 countries

Relatively Narrow Product Range

Clorox maintains product lines across 5 primary consumer segments, with concentrated focus on cleaning and household products.

Product Segment Market Share
Cleaning Products 42%
Household Brands 33%
Other Segments 25%

Potential Margin Pressures

Production costs increased by $124 million in fiscal year 2023, creating potential margin compression challenges.

  • Gross margin decline: 1.5 percentage points
  • Total production cost increase: $124 million
  • Operational efficiency challenges: Ongoing

The Clorox Company (CLX) - SWOT Analysis: Opportunities

Growing Consumer Demand for Eco-Friendly and Sustainable Cleaning Products

The global green cleaning products market was valued at $3.9 billion in 2022 and is projected to reach $11.6 billion by 2030, with a CAGR of 6.5%.

Market Segment 2022 Market Size 2030 Projected Market Size
Eco-Friendly Cleaning Products $3.9 billion $11.6 billion

Expansion into Emerging Markets with Increasing Hygiene Awareness

Emerging markets present significant growth opportunities with rising hygiene consciousness.

Region Projected Market Growth
Asia-Pacific 7.2% CAGR
Middle East 6.5% CAGR

Potential for Digital Marketing and E-Commerce Channel Development

E-commerce sales for household cleaning products are expected to grow.

  • Online household cleaning product sales projected to reach $57.5 billion by 2025
  • Digital marketing spending expected to increase by 15.3% annually

Innovation in Health and Wellness Product Categories

The health and wellness product market shows substantial growth potential.

Product Category Market Size (2022) Projected Growth
Disinfectant Products $4.3 billion 8.2% CAGR
Natural Wellness Products $2.7 billion 9.5% CAGR

Strategic Acquisitions to Diversify Product Offerings

Potential acquisition targets in complementary market segments.

  • Brita Water Filtration: Acquired in 2019 for $1.1 billion
  • Nutranext Wellness Brands: Potential expansion into dietary supplement market

The Clorox Company (CLX) - SWOT Analysis: Threats

Intense Competition in Household Cleaning Product Market

The household cleaning product market demonstrates significant competitive pressure:

Competitor Market Share Annual Revenue
Procter & Gamble 23.4% $76.1 billion
Unilever 16.7% $61.4 billion
Reckitt Benckiser 12.9% $15.3 billion

Potential Economic Downturns Affecting Consumer Spending

Economic indicators highlighting potential consumer spending risks:

  • Inflation rate in 2023: 6.4%
  • Consumer confidence index: 61.3
  • Projected GDP growth: 1.5%

Rising Costs of Raw Materials and Supply Chain Disruptions

Raw material cost increases and supply chain challenges:

Material Price Increase 2023 Supply Chain Impact
Plastic 12.7% 32% procurement delays
Chemicals 15.3% 27% sourcing constraints

Increasing Regulatory Requirements in Consumer Product Safety

Regulatory compliance challenges:

  • EPA chemical registration costs: $2.6 million per product
  • Compliance audit expenses: $750,000 annually
  • Product testing requirements: 17 different safety protocols

Emergence of Private Label and Lower-Cost Alternative Brands

Private label market dynamics:

Category Private Label Market Share Growth Rate
Cleaning Products 19.6% 4.3% annually
Household Disinfectants 22.1% 5.7% annually
